Understanding Conductor Resistance


Conductor resistance is the inherent opposition that a material offers to the flow of electric current. This resistance is influenced by several factors, including the material's length, cross-sectional area, and temperature. As electrical current flows through a conductor, some energy is lost as heat due to this resistance, which can lead to decreased efficiency and potential overheating in electrical systems.

Methods of Custom Conductor Resistance Testing


There are several methods employed in custom conductor resistance testing, each with its specific applications and advantages. The most commonly used methods include


1. Four-Wire (Kelvin) Measurement This technique utilizes four probes, two for the current and two for the voltage measurement. This method minimizes the effects of lead resistance, yielding accurate resistance readings even in low-resistance conductors.


2. Two-Wire Measurement Although less accurate than the four-wire method, this approach is still widely used for its simplicity and ease of application, especially in non-critical applications.


3. Temperature Coefficient Assessment Since conductor resistance is temperature-dependent, custom testing often includes evaluating the temperature coefficient of resistance (TCR), helping to predict how resistance will change in response to temperature variations.

4. Frequency Response Analysis In certain specialized applications, the frequency response of a conductor can be analyzed to predict performance under alternating current (AC) conditions. This method is particularly relevant in high-frequency RF applications.


Benefits of Custom Conductor Resistance Testing


The advantages of performing custom conductor resistance testing are manifold


1. Enhanced Efficiency By accurately measuring resistance, engineers can ensure that conductors are operating within optimal parameters, reducing energy losses and improving overall efficiency.


2. Preventive Maintenance Regular testing can identify potential issues before they lead to system failures. This proactive approach allows for timely maintenance, reducing downtime and repair costs.


3. Customized Solutions Each application may require different performance standards. Custom testing allows engineers to develop tailored solutions that address the specific needs of each installation.


4. Regulatory Compliance Many industries are subject to strict regulations regarding electrical safety and efficiency. Custom testing helps ensure compliance with local and international standards.


5. Data for Future Improvements The data collected during resistance testing can inform future design and installation decisions, contributing to the ongoing improvement of electrical systems.
